One of the key advantages of innovative learning methods is that they cater to diverse learning styles. While traditional classroom settings may favor auditory or visual learners, innovative methods incorporate a variety of techniques that appeal to different learning preferences. For example, interactive technologies like virtual reality and gamified learning platforms offer a hands-on approach that engages kinesthetic learners, while collaborative projects and peer-to-peer teaching enable social learners to thrive. By embracing a more holistic approach to education, innovative learning methods create a more inclusive and engaging environment for all students.

Another key aspect of innovative learning methods is their emphasis on continuous feedback and assessment. Traditional exams and grades often provide a one-time snapshot of a student’s performance, leaving little room for growth and improvement. In contrast, innovative methods use ongoing assessments and feedback mechanisms to track student progress in real-time, enabling teachers to identify areas for improvement and provide personalized support. This iterative approach not only helps students to track their own development but also allows educators to adapt their teaching strategies to better meet the needs of individual learners. By shifting the focus from grades to growth, innovative learning methods foster a culture of continuous improvement and self-reflection.
